Prince William celebrated Father’s day with his three children without princess Kate Middleton

A fresh photograph was released on Father’s Day, which was observed in the United Kingdom on June 16, only a few days after Kate Middleton published a photograph of Prince William with his three children from the same location.

Specifically, the Kensington Royal account uploaded the photograph.

Kate wrote, “We all love you very much, Dad, and we wish you a very happy birthday,” on the picture she uploaded to the account. The three children used a Sunday-taken photo to express their affection for their father with the phrase “We love you, Dad.” Best wishes for Father’s Day!

Kensington Palace claims that Kate also shot the photo of Prince William, Prince George, Princess Charlotte, and Prince Louis on the shore of Norfolk. Kate took the photograph this past month. In addition, King Charles sent a birthday greeting to his son, William, along with a photograph of him when he was a little boy. Followers of the royal family also uploaded the photographs of William’s upbringing, which brought him together with his late mother, Princess Diana, on the social media platform X.

On June 21, 1982, at nine minutes past three o’clock in the evening, Prince William Arthur Philip Louis of Wales, who serves as the second in line to the throne, was born at St. Mary’s Hospital in Paddington. This is his 42nd birthday.

During his time in the Royal Air Force, the Prince of Wales served as a search and rescue pilot and spent three years at RAF Valley, which is located in Anglesey, Wales. He is also an Honorary Royal Air Commodore of the RAF Valley.
